The Ricci flow on manifolds with boundary

We study the short-time existence and regularity of solutions to a boundary value problem for the Ricci-DeTurck equation on a manifold with boundary. Using this, we prove the short-time existence and uniqueness of the Ricci flow prescribing the mean curvature and conformal class of the boundary, with arbitrary initial data. Finally, we establish that under suitable control of the boundary data the flow exists as long as the ambient curvature and the second fundamental form of the boundary remain bounded.
